PRECAUTIONS: Control the flow rate by adjusting the voltage. Before extracting viscous oil, preheat the engine oil pump to 40°C - 60°C (104°F - 140°F). Do not operate the oil extractor pump continuously for more than 15 minutes; allow it to cool for 10 minutes between operations to prevent overheating. Regularly check the hoses and connectors for blockages or damage, as clogs can limit the flow rate and cause overheating
